Okay, so. Having moved past all the hype, I have thought long and hard about the song. I'm glad that the song is fun and radio friendly. It was (musically) everything I hoped for from a lead single. However, the pretentious, artsy and unrelatable lyrics make it difficult to relate to. It almost doesn't feel human. Even though, it was slightly messy, Aurqa had 75% great lyrics - "Do you wanna see the girl who lives behind the aura" makes gaga sound human and vulnerable, which is extremely relatable. I really wish we had better lyrics for this song.

 

The song as a whole does feel a bit rushed. It's almost as if the song was 4:00 long, but they decided to jam the extra 30 seconds into it so it would fit the radio. It leaves no room for an epic lyrical breakdown (HML, DIDT, BR) or instrumental (TEOG, AURQA). The production in the chorus sadly drowns out the most fun and catchy lines of the song, which makes the MASSIVE hook ineffective. Basically, we can hear the crappy lyrics clearly and loudly, but the best bits are drowned out.

 

That being said however, It is an absolute banger, and the only times I haven't had it on repeat have been to work.
